North America Green Buildings Market: Definition/ Overview
Green buildings are structures that are thoughtfully designed, built, and managed with the intention of minimizing their environmental footprint from foundation to completion. By incorporating eco-friendly materials, cutting-edge energy-efficient technologies, and innovative water conservation methods, these spaces prioritize a healthier and more sustainable living environment for occupants. The ultimate goal is to create healthy and productive workspaces while significantly reducing carbon emissions and preserving ecological harmony. Green buildings are designed to optimize resource utilization across their entire lifecycle, resulting in a significantly reduced environmental footprint. By implementing efficient energy and water management systems, these structures not only minimize waste but also enhance occupant well-being by providing improved indoor air quality, natural lighting, and thermal comfort. These eco-friendly structures contribute substantially to urban sustainability by reducing carbon emissions, mitigating the negative effects of heat islands, and promoting biodiversity. Furthermore, they offer long-term economic benefits through reduced operational costs and increased property value, making them an attractive investment for developers and building owners alike. With careful planning and implementation, green buildings can play a significant role in creating healthier, more sustainable communities.
The future of green buildings is centered around creating sustainable, eco-friendly structures that not only minimize environmental impact but also actively generate energy and promote biodiversity. By embracing net-positive energy design, these buildings will harness on-site renewable energy generation and advanced energy storage systems to reduce dependence on fossil fuels. Materials science plays a pivotal role in this shift, with the adoption of bio-based and circular economy construction materials that significantly reduce embodied carbon. Intelligent building management systems will be key to optimizing resource utilization, leveraging real-time data analytics and predictive maintenance to minimize waste and maximize efficiency. Another crucial aspect is urban integration strategies that prioritize enhancing biodiversity and ecosystem services within the built environment.

How is the Increasing Environmental Awareness and Sustainability Goals Fueling the Market Growth?
The North America green building market is being propelled by an escalating desire for environmental responsibility and sustainability. As of 2023, the U.S. Environmental Protection Agency (EPA) has revealed that approximately 65% of consumers prioritize eco-friendly constructions. Governments and corporations are setting bold carbon reduction targets, with green buildings playing a pivotal role in achieving these goals. These structures not only minimize energy consumption but also reduce waste and lower greenhouse gas emissions, symbolizing a collective effort to combat climate change.
As energy costs continue to soar, businesses and homeowners are turning to eco-friendly alternatives to reduce their environmental footprint and save on expenses. The U.S. Energy Information Administration reported a 12% year-on-year increase in energy prices in February 2024. In response, the adoption of green buildings equipped with cutting-edge HVAC systems, solar panels, and smart technologies is gaining momentum. By embracing sustainable construction, individuals can not only contribute to a healthier environment but also reap significant long-term cost savings - a key driver of market growth.
The momentum behind green building practices is gaining significant traction, thanks to government policies and financial incentives. A notable example is the $2 billion funding announced by the U.S. Department of Energy in January 2024 for energy-efficient building projects. By offering tax credits, grants, and rebates, sustainable construction has become more accessible and affordable, nudging developers towards meeting green certification standards. Additionally, regulatory support plays a crucial role in driving the North America green buildings market forward.
How are the High Initial Costs and Financial Barriers Hindering the Market Growth?
The North America Green Buildings Market is confronted with hurdles due to the substantial upfront costs linked to sustainable development. In 2023, the U.S. Department of Energy noted that green building projects incur an additional 10-20% in expenses compared to conventional structures. These costs encompass advanced materials, energy-efficient systems, and certification processes. Many developers and homeowners struggle to justify these initial investments, with financial barriers continuing to pose a significant obstacle to widespread adoption.
A shortage of skilled professionals in green building technologies is hindering market growth, with only 30% of construction workers possessing training in sustainable building practices. This skills gap not only delays project timelines but also increases labor costs. To address this issue, it's crucial to implement effective training programs and certifications that equip the workforce with the necessary expertise to drive the scalability of green building projects.
The quest for green building certifications can be a daunting task, indeed. In January 2024, the Canadian Green Building Council revealed that 40% of projects faced delays due to the intricate certification requirements. Navigating these standards, such as LEED and ENERGY STAR, demands meticulous documentation and rigorous inspections. The process is not only time-consuming but also costly. To foster a more inclusive market, it's crucial to simplify regulations, thereby facilitating greater participation among builders and developers.

What are the Features Bolstering the Demand for the Sustainable Concrete Segment?
The North America green buildings market is witnessing significant growth, with the sustainable concrete segment at the forefront. Driven by its innovative formulations and environmental benefits, this emerging material is gaining traction among builders and developers. By incorporating recycled aggregates, supplementary cementitious materials, and carbon capture technologies, sustainable concrete significantly reduces its ecological footprint. According to the U.S. Environmental Protection Agency, 68% of all LEED-certified commercial construction projects completed in 2023 featured sustainable concrete applications, highlighting both regulatory requirements and voluntary corporate commitments aimed at minimizing embodied carbon in building materials.
The pursuit of sustainability has led to the development of innovative, humanized concrete solutions that not only rival traditional formulations but also outperform them in terms of strength, durability, and versatility. By incorporating cutting-edge technologies such as carbon sequestration, geopolymer alternatives, and ultra-high-performance mixes, these specialized products are gaining widespread market acceptance. The U.S. Department of Energy's Building Technologies Office has reported remarkable success in this field, with sustainable concrete materials generating a significant $12.7 billion in North American market revenue during fiscal year 2024. This impressive economic performance is a testament to the alignment between environmental benefits and commercial advantages in today's construction industry. What Factors are Responsible for Projecting the Market Growth of the Commercial Buildings Segment?
The commercial sector is currently leading the North America green building market, driven by corporate sustainability initiatives and regulatory compliance requirements that are becoming increasingly stringent. Major corporations are now viewing green building certifications as fundamental components of their environmental, social, and governance (ESG) strategies, recognizing the value they bring to both their bottom line and their brand reputation. According to the U.S. Green Building Council, commercial buildings accounted for 67.3% of all LEED certifications issued in North America during 2023, a testament to the market's maturity and the substantial return-on-investment potential that green building projects offer to developers.
The pursuit of sustainable practices continues to drive growth in the commercial real estate sector, with energy-efficient design features, renewable energy integration, and advanced building management systems becoming increasingly prevalent. In recent years, the U.S. Department of Energy has reported a notable decrease in operating costs for commercial green buildings, with an average savings of $1.28 per square foot in fiscal year 2024. These findings underscore the economic benefits of adopting eco-friendly strategies, positioning commercial buildings as market leaders and influencing standards across various sectors.

How is the Rising Adoption of Sustainable Construction Practices in United States Fueling the Market Growth across North America?
The United States is firmly at the forefront of the North America green buildings market, thanks to its comprehensive sustainability legislation and substantial corporate investment in environmentally conscious construction practices. The country's stringent energy efficiency requirements, coupled with widespread adoption of LEED certification, have driven steady growth across both commercial and residential segments. As of January 2024, the U.S. Green Building Council reported a notable 80,974 LEED-certified projects nationwide, accounting for around 76% of all North American green building certifications in the region.
Several prominent American architectural firms and construction companies are at the forefront of pioneering advanced sustainable building technologies that set global benchmarks for environmentally friendly construction practices. The integration of intelligent building systems, cutting-edge renewable energy solutions, and eco-conscious materials is defining the current market landscape. According to the Department of Energy's report, green building initiatives have made a substantial economic contribution of $237 billion to the U.S. economy in fiscal year 2023, emphasizing the sector's far-reaching impact extending beyond environmental benefits.
How are the Increasing Demand for Energy-Efficient Buildings in Canada Driving the Market Growth across North America?
Canada is witnessing a surge in growth for its North American green buildings market, driven by an increasing preference for energy-efficient structures that minimize environmental impact while optimizing resource consumption. In 2023, Natural Resources Canada noted a notable 25% year-on-year rise in energy-efficient building projects, reflecting the growing priority on reduced energy expenditure and lower utility bills among homeowners and businesses alike. The adoption of green buildings, equipped with cutting-edge HVAC systems and renewable energy solutions, is perfectly aligned to address this pressing demand, yielding substantial economic and environmental benefits through enhanced efficiency and sustainability.
Government incentives are also playing a significant role in promoting the adoption of green building practices nationwide. In February 2024, the Canada Mortgage and Housing Corporation (CMHC) revealed an impressive 30% boost in funding for eco-friendly construction projects, amounting to CAD 1.2 billion. The introduction of grant, rebate, and low-interest loan programs is making sustainable development more feasible for builders and homeowners alike. These financial motivators empower developers and property owners to invest in cutting-edge green technologies. Such initiatives are instrumental in fueling market growth.
